Output 8c756959ccb7c72c4a03d9169fa745436425ec22c4c36cb28893a49b43cb3300:44

value
27234380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7cc5155af240264209d4bc342cd70a97bd69c3 OP_EQUAL
address
A5WxkyyYXmBi2TiArHnZm51frQdrKmL5oE
transaction
8c756959ccb7c72c4a03d9169fa745436425ec22c4c36cb28893a49b43cb3300